Cleveland Browns left tackle Greg Robinson was reportedly arrested at a border patrol checkpoint on Monday evening. Robinson was apparently traveling with "a lot" of marijuana and was stopped at the United States/Mexico border, according to the story posted by TMZ Sports. The pending free-agent tackle could be facing federal charges with the intent to distribute the drugs. The Browns were unlikely to bring Robinson back this offseason, with Monday's incident making it even less likely. Robinson is likely facing league discipline and could struggle to find many suitors when free agency opens in March. Robinson was the No. 2 overall pick in the 2014 NFL draft.
Cleveland Browns left tackle Greg Robinson (concussion) will be available for his team's Week 14 game against the Cincinnati Bengals. Robinson suffered the concussion during Week 12 and did not play in Week 13's loss to the Pittsburgh Steelers. Robinson's return to the starting lineup is a big boost for a Cleveland offensive line that struggled to contain the Pittsburgh pass rush last week. The return of Robinson will push Justin McCray back to the bench and upgrades the entire Cleveland offense from a fantasy perspective. McCray was one of the primary culprits in the shaky pass protection displayed last week.
The Cleveland Browns have benched starting left tackle Greg Robinson ahead of their Week 8 matchup against the New England Patriots. Robinson is expected to be replaced in the starting lineup by Justin McCray this weekend, although Freddie Kitchens wouldn't tip his hand when asked. Robinson has drawn criticism from general manager John Dorsey this year, who called his play "inconsistent." Dorsey then went on to state that he would like to "make a million deals" to improve the offensive line ahead of the Tuesday trade deadline. Cleveland has already been linked to Washington holdout Trent Williams and New York Giants left tackle Nate Solder. Look for Cleveland to be very active in the upcoming days in attempts to improve one of the team's biggest weak spots.
